Gas pressure testing in Port Arthur is fundamentally about safety and code compliance, ensuring your natural gas or propane system is leak free before use. Most inspectors follow the National Fuel Gas Code (NFPA 54), which outlines acceptable test pressures, durations, and device standards. In Texas, oversight and guidance on gas safety also come from the Texas Railroad Commission, which publishes utility safety resources and inspection expectations. If you are converting appliances, moving a meter, or re-pressurizing lines after a shutdown, an approved static pressure test is often required prior to utility release. Following recognized standards minimizes risk, prevents dangerous leaks, and speeds approvals from inspectors and utilities alike.
Local jurisdictions typically require the system to be isolated from appliances, regulators, and the meter before applying test pressure. A licensed plumber will cap open ends, connect a calibrated gauge or manometer, and stabilize pressure for the time specified by code. In practice, many residential tests are performed at 10 psi for 15 minutes or longer, while some jurisdictions call for higher pressures on new installations. Inspectors look for zero pressure drop during the test window, which verifies tightness of fittings, valves, and joints. Documented results, including photos of gauge readings and timestamps, help demonstrate compliance and support permit closeout.

A standard gas pressure test starts with a site assessment to identify all branches of the fuel gas system and any disconnected appliances. The plumber isolates the system from regulators and meters, then installs approved caps and a test gauge rated for the target pressure. After adding air or inert gas to the prescribed psi, they allow temperature and pressure to stabilize to avoid false readings. During the hold period, technicians monitor for pressure drop and often conduct a parallel soap test on accessible joints. If any leaks are detected, they will repair or replace fittings, then repeat the test until the system holds steady.
In residential projects, a full-home test might include the main trunk line, appliance stubs, and new additions like outdoor kitchens or standby generators. A segmented approach is common when parts of the system are older or when a remodel adds new branches that must be verified independently. Commercial and multifamily buildings may require staged testing, documenting each floor or zone, which simplifies troubleshooting and speeds inspector review. Digital reporting with time-stamped photos of gauges is increasingly preferred, particularly for final inspections and utility releases. These practices reduce ambiguity and give both owners and inspectors confidence in the final outcome.
Based on field experience, properties that pass the first time typically prepare by clearing access to shutoff valves, providing an updated gas line diagram, and confirming permit status before scheduling. Owners who coordinate with their utility and inspector on timing also avoid delays tied to meter sets or reactivation appointments. It helps to confirm which document your inspector wants at the walk-through, such as a signed test affidavit or a printed gauge photo with timestamps. Bringing these items to the inspection can shave days off busy schedules and reduce reinspection risk.

Typical cost ranges vary by scope, access, and the number of segments or retests required. A straightforward single-family pressure test with no leaks often falls into a modest flat-fee range, while complex commercial systems with multiple zones require custom quotes. Timelines are usually same day for testing itself, but allow 1-3 business days for scheduling, documentation, and inspector availability. Hidden issues, like corroded fittings or inaccessible valve locations, can add labor, so a pretest walkthrough helps prevent surprises. Gas pressure testing verifies that your fuel gas system is airtight and safe to pressurize before use. Inspectors and utilities require it to confirm there are no leaks that could lead to fire, health hazards, or property damage. In Port Arthur and surrounding Texas jurisdictions, tests typically follow NFPA 54 standards and local inspection policies. The process isolates the piping from appliances and meters, then holds a specified pressure for a set duration to confirm no drop. Passing the test is often necessary to close permits, secure utility releases, or place new appliances into service. Documented results provide a clear record of compliance and help protect owners, tenants, and contractors.
The on-site test usually takes 1-2 hours for a typical home, excluding any repairs or retesting. Preparation includes clearing access to shutoff valves, appliance stubs, and mechanical rooms so the plumber can cap lines and install the gauge. Providing a simple sketch or list of gas-fed appliances can speed setup and ensure all branches are included. If permits are required, confirm they are active and ready for inspection prior to scheduling. For best results, coordinate inspector and utility timing if you need a meter set or a same-day release. Good preparation reduces unexpected delays and increases your chance of passing on the first inspection.
Costs depend on system size, accessibility, number of segments, and whether leaks require on-the-spot repairs. Residential tests with no issues are often priced as a flat fee that includes setup, hold, and basic documentation. Larger or more complex systems, such as commercial kitchens or multifamily properties, may require itemized proposals and staged testing. Additional charges can include fittings, valves, repair labor, and retesting if initial results show pressure loss. Travel, after-hours scheduling, and tight timelines can also influence the total. Request a written estimate that outlines test parameters, documentation deliverables, and any potential contingencies.
Permit requirements vary by jurisdiction and the nature of the work, such as new installations, remodels, or service reactivations. Many cities require a mechanical or plumbing permit when modifying gas lines or adding appliances, with the pressure test serving as a final verification. For test-only scenarios related to utility restoration, you may need a simple inspection request rather than a full construction permit. Always confirm with your local building department or inspector to avoid delays and reinspection fees. Your licensed plumber can typically assist by preparing documents inspectors expect, such as photos with gauge readings and timestamps. When in doubt, call the city first, then schedule testing to align with their process.
